Automotive power tailgate systems enable automatic opening and closing of vehicle tailgates through sensors, key fobs, gesture controls, and dashboard switches. These systems are becoming common in SUVs, crossovers, electric vehicles, and premium sedans as manufacturers focus on comfort, safety, and improved user experience.

Automotive manufacturers are increasingly shifting toward lightweight electric actuation systems to improve vehicle efficiency, reduce energy consumption, and support electric mobility goals. Traditional hydraulic tailgate systems are gradually being replaced with compact electric spindle drives and electronically controlled actuator systems that offer smoother operation and lower maintenance requirements. Lightweight systems help reduce overall vehicle weight, which is important for improving fuel economy and extending electric vehicle battery range. Automakers are focusing on integrating energy-efficient motors and compact control units that optimize system performance without increasing power consumption. The trend is especially visible in electric vehicles and hybrid models where efficient component design directly influences driving performance and battery efficiency. Suppliers are also developing modular actuator platforms that simplify installation and improve compatibility across multiple vehicle models. High installation costs and maintenance complexity remain major challenges restraining growth in the Automotive Power Tailgate System Market. These systems involve advanced electronic components including sensors, actuators, control units, electric motors, and wiring harnesses that increase manufacturing and integration costs for automotive companies. As a result, power tailgate systems are more commonly adopted in premium and mid-range vehicles, while entry-level vehicle categories often exclude these features to maintain competitive pricing. In addition, repair and maintenance expenses can be relatively high due to the complexity of electronic calibration and component replacement procedures. Failures in sensors, motors, or electronic control modules may affect operational reliability and require specialized diagnostic services. In developing regions with limited automotive service infrastructure, repairing advanced tailgate systems can be difficult and expensive for consumers. These cost-related concerns may limit wider adoption in price-sensitive markets despite growing demand for automated vehicle convenience technologies.
